08-26-2011 05:39 AM - edited 03-07-2019 01:54 AM
Hi guys,
I wanted to know the difference between half duplex and full duplex ratings.
I know half duplex is unidirectional data transfer(send or recieve) and full duplex is bidirectional data transfer.(send and recieve).
So what is the rating 100 mbps on half duplex and 100 mbps on full duplex mean?(in context to switch port)
Can someone elaborate with an example?
08-26-2011 05:41 AM
What do you mean by rating ?
Jon
08-26-2011 06:02 AM
Like ratings on the switches.....100 mbps and hubs 100 mbps....
obviously for switch is 100 mbps full duplex and hubs is 100 mbps half duplex.
I wanted to know how is the bandwith distributed on eachport for a hub(100 mbps) and switch(100 mbps)?
08-26-2011 06:05 AM
Still not entirely sure i understand what you mean.
100Mbps half duplex will allow for 100Mbps to be sent in one direction.
100Mbps full duplex will allow for 100Mbps to be set in each direction at the same time.
Jon
08-26-2011 06:10 AM
Okay....lets say a switch has 24 ports.Its rating is 100mbps.What bandwith can be used by each port?My guess is 100 mbps.But say a hub has 4 ports and rating is 100mbps.Is the bandwidth available 100/4=25 mbps?
08-26-2011 06:16 AM
Each port on the switch could run at 100Mbps full duplex. Whether or not the switch can handle all ports running at 100Mbps is another matter and is to do with switch fabric and oversubscription.
To be honest pretty much any switch would have the switch fabric to support all ports at 100Mbps but if all ports could run at 1Gbps then the switch fabric/oversubscription could become an issue.
Jon
08-26-2011 06:07 AM
100 Mbps means that is the maximum speed that data can be sent, has nothing to do with the duplex. You can have 10 Mbps half or full duplex or you can have 100 Mbps half or full duplex.
Half duplex means you can either send data or receive data but not at the same time. So if data is being sent out that link it has to wait until the line is clear before it can receive data on that link.
Full duplex means you can send and receive data at the same time. So if you are sending data you can also be receiving data at the same time.
Mike
08-26-2011 06:10 AM
I think you are asking, if you have a 100 Mbps hub and have 8 ports how many Mbps you have fore each port. The answer would be 100 Mbps....same for switches.
Mike
08-26-2011 06:17 AM
@Burley man...are you sure about this?all ports in both hubs and switches would have 100 mbps bandwidth available?
08-26-2011 06:20 AM
@Burleyman Cause i read somewhere that the hubports will share the bandwidth which is specified as rating.
08-26-2011 06:24 AM
Yes, with a hub the bandwidth is shared because a hub represents a shared segment.
With a switch it has to do with switch fabric as previously explained.
Jon
08-26-2011 06:30 AM
@JON ok.So for a hub with 8 ports and 100 mbps rating is the bandwidth available to each port 100/8=12.5 mbps?
08-26-2011 06:35 AM
No, it doesn't work like that on a hub. See Mike's last reply.
Jon
08-26-2011 06:27 AM
You are correct, hubs will "share" the bandwidth but what you have to remember is only ONE thing can send or receive data at a time so it has available the full 100 Mbps when it is sending or receiving.
Mike
08-26-2011 06:35 AM
Okay so its :
For each switch port it is 100 mbps sending and 100 mbps recieving at the same time.
For each hub port only 100 mbps sending at the same time.
Am i correct?
Discover and save your favorite ideas. Come back to expert answers, step-by-step guides, recent topics, and more.
New here? Get started with these tips. How to use Community New member guide